Hi, I have just reinstalled windows to my HDD on partition hda1, with Debian being on hda2 and the Linux swap file being on hda3.
I specified LILO as the boot manager, but when I boot it, it just has the message : L 04 04 04 04 04 which keeps
repeating over and over again, no boot manager comes up.

Error code 04 means "sector not found" according to the LILO man page. You've probably not installed LILO correctly (did you issue "lilo" to install the boot loader?). But without knowing of what exactly you've done and without knowledge of your /etc/lilo file and disk layout it hard to tell...
